When pairs of numbers start marching around together I call that a sync. It's not limited to two numbers. There is one case I found (not in Virginia) where five numbers were marching around together. It's a lot easier to show than to explain, so here is an example from today's Virginia numbers:

See how 826 has been following 219 after 12 days? Today is the 12th day after 219 fell on the Nov 27th, so my program flagged it. this is what I call a "Synchronization" or "Sync" for short. I used to track the Syncs that happened at 11 days by hand. Then I got ambitious and wrote a program to track the Syncs for as many days as I want (up to about 70, but nobody wants to look at that). These days I track six weeks worth of syncs, but I still prefer them to be somewhere between 7 days and 23 days. I usually double-check all those by hand to see how recent they are and whether or not they were consecutive.
Just for fun, here is the actual complete Sync Workup report for today that my program generated. This is where I get the numbers that I compress down into one short line in my charts. If I see something hot in this, generally I make a separate thread and post up the chart (like the little example I posted above).
